No, there is no direct bus from Durham to Blyth Valley. However, there are services departing from Durham station and arriving at Blyth Valley station via Haymarket St Mary's Place.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 30m.
Durham to Blyth Valley bus services, operated by Go North East, depart from Bus Station Stand G.
Durham to Blyth Valley bus services, operated by Go North East, arrive at Waterloo Road Club station.
The distance between Durham and Blyth Valley is 39.1 km. The road distance is 56 km.
You can take a bus from Bus Station Stand G to Waterloo Road Club via Haymarket St Mary's Place and Haymarket Bus Station in around 2h 13m.
